About Dublin
Dublin serves as the administrative center of Ireland.
Dublin is the biggest metropolitan area in Ireland.
Summers have an average temperature of 19 °C, with humidity levels of about 75%. Winters bring an average temperature of 5 °C, with humidity levels of about 85%.
Dublin is home of the academic institute University College Dublin. The biggest sports facility in Dublin is Croke Park, which may be a landmark worth exploring. The largest healthcare facility or hospital in the area is St James's Hospital.
Nature lovers can unwind at Phoenix Park, a serene green space in the heart of the city. History and art aficionados will appreciate the National Museum of Ireland, which showcases Dublin’s culture and heritage. Readers can visit National Library of Ireland for a quiet retreat.
You can travel to and from Dublin Airport by Bus, Taxi and Train.
There are several ways to get around Dublin with public transit. The most popular public transit options are bus, train and tram.
The biggest public transit stations in the area are Busáras, Connolly Station and St. Stephen's Green.
In Dublin, you can use the following payment methods for public transit: Leap Card, Cash and Credit Card.
